Mudbugs Week in Review

November 25, 2002 - Central Hockey League (CHL)
Bossier-Shreveport Mudbugs News Release


MUDBUGS RECORD THIS WEEK: 0-3-0

OVERALL RECORD: 6-8-4

3rd Place in Northeast Division (16 points)

HOME RECORD: 3-3-3

ROAD RECORD: 3-5-1

CORPUS POWERS PAST THE MUDBUGS – Last Thursday, the Corpus Christi IceRays scored two power play goals and defeated the Mudbugs 3-1 at the CenturyTel Center. Trevor Buchanan opened the scoring for the Bugs with his fifth goal of the season with assists from Chris Chelios and Forbes MacPherson. The IceRays' Cosmo Dupaul scored late in the first period on the power play to even the score, which lasted until the midway point of the third period. In the third, Rob Giffin tipped a Brett Colborne pass into the net to beat G Ken Carroll for the game-winning goal. John Sicinski added an empty net goal to seal the IceRays' seventh win of the season.

ROUND 1: MEMPHIS EDGES THE BUGS – The Mudbugs made their third trip of the year to Memphis on Friday and suffered a 3-2 loss at the hands of the RiverKings. Brian Tucker gave Memphis a 1-0 lead nine minutes into the game. In the second period, Sergei Visegorodcevs scored on a shorthanded two-on-one to give the RiverKings a two-goal advantage. But the Mudbugs battled back to tie the game on goals from Trevor Buchanan and Dan Wildfong on the power play. However, the game-winner came late in the second period as Ben Gorewich deflected a shot from Luch Nasato past G Jonathan Forest to give Memphis the lead for good. Forest suffered the loss, despite making 32 saves.

ROUND 2: PARSONS LEADS MEMPHIS TO 5-3 WIN – Saturday night, the Mudbugs and Memphis RiverKings shifted the scene to the CenturyTel Center for their second consecutive meeting. This time, Forbes MacPherson started the scoring in the first period on a two-on-one play with Willie Hubloo. However, Don Parsons would then take control to give the RiverKings the lead. Parsons scored late in the first period and early in the second to give Memphis their first lead. Trailing 3-1, the Mudbugs got goals from Chad Spurr and MacPherson again to tie the game in the second period. Parsons, however, completed the hat trick in the third and Kahlil Thomas added an empty netter to give the RiverKings their second win of the weekend over the Bugs. The loss extended the Mudbugs' winless streak to six games and they have not won at home since October 31st.

ROSTER MOVES – Prior to their game last Thursday versus Corpus Christi, the Mudbugs signed former Monroe Moccasin Darren Dougan. Dougan, the all-time leading scorer in the history of the Moccasins, notched one assist in Saturday's game against the Memphis RiverKings. The Mudbugs also placed F Derek Kern on waivers before the Thursday game. On Saturday night, the team also activated F Chad Spurr from the injured reserve list.
